# for reproducibility
set.seed(123)
library(statsExpressions)
options(tibble.width = Inf, pillar.bold = TRUE, pillar.neg = TRUE)
# parametric -------------------------------------
# between-subjects design
two_sample_test(
data = sleep,
x = group,
y = extra,
type = "p"
)
# within-subjects design
two_sample_test(
data = dplyr::filter(bugs_long, condition %in% c("HDHF", "HDLF")),
x = condition,
y = desire,
paired = TRUE,
subject.id = subject,
type = "p"
)
# non-parametric ----------------------------------
# between-subjects design
two_sample_test(
data = sleep,
x = group,
y = extra,
type = "np"
)
# within-subjects design
two_sample_test(
data = dplyr::filter(bugs_long, condition %in% c("HDHF", "HDLF")),
x = condition,
y = desire,
paired = TRUE,
subject.id = subject,
type = "np"
)
# robust ----------------------------------
# between-subjects design
two_sample_test(
data = sleep,
x = group,
y = extra,
type = "r"
)
# within-subjects design
two_sample_test(
data = dplyr::filter(bugs_long, condition %in% c("HDHF", "HDLF")),
x = condition,
y = desire,
paired = TRUE,
subject.id = subject,
type = "r"
)
#' # Bayesian ------------------------------
# between-subjects design
two_sample_test(
data = sleep,
x = group,
y = extra,
type = "bayes"
)
# within-subjects design
two_sample_test(
data = dplyr::filter(bugs_long, condition %in% c("HDHF", "HDLF")),
x = condition,
y = desire,
paired = TRUE,
subject.id = subject,
type = "bayes"
)
